Spinal shock in spontaneous cervical spinal epidural haematoma
1Department of Surgery, The Chinese University of Hong Kong, Hong Kong, SAR, China.
Abstract:
A young man presented with quadriparesis and spinal shock because of a spontaneous cervical spinal epidural haematoma was reported. Immediate MRI diagnosis followed by emergency decompression with six hours of presentation resulted in complete recovery.
